PROCESS FOR REMOVAL OF CATIONS FROM AQUEOUS SOLUTION

The aqueous solution containing cations is brought into contact with a solid amion exchange substance, insoluble in water and having, at the exchange positions, anions which will form insoluble compounds with the cations. All metal ions exccpt those or alkali metals may be precipitated. These cations may also be separated from each other, or from those of the alkali metals. The precipitate formed on the anion exchange substance may be removed by washing with a suitable aqueous acld or complexing agent. Anion's mentioned are hydroxide, carbonate, sulfide, or chromate.
